Output ddfa8c57a42f385633fd75f99e155a81237496084eaee9dcf41cf83cbd38888d:1

value
40587200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3c0f08ae812949b471f9cc5b712d4be269137b OP_EQUAL
address
A5K3tPeXqkaoLubeGTU5AfqAEh3pCtC3Ci
transaction
ddfa8c57a42f385633fd75f99e155a81237496084eaee9dcf41cf83cbd38888d